2014-09-24 3 views
0

여러 SQL Server CE 데이터베이스 클라이언트에 하나의 공유 데이터베이스를 저장하는 SQL Server 2012가 있습니다.동기화 변경 내용을 추적하십시오.

프로세스는 다음과 같이이다 :

응용 프로그램 시작시
  1. 는, 클라이언트가
  2. 클라이언트는 변경 서버에서 데이터를 가져 오기 위해 서버에 연결 데이터 (기존 행을 수정 또는 삭제, 새 행을 추가)
  3. 서버와 동기화하여 변경 사항을 보냅니다.

내역 기록을 위해 유지 관리를 위해 모든 작업을 추적하기 위해이 모든 활동을 기록하는 방법을 찾고 있습니다.

어떻게 관리 할 수 ​​있습니까?

+0

클라이언트의 데이터 액세스 계층에 감사 테이블과 감사 및 로그 작업을 추가하고이 테이블을 동기화 할 수 있습니다. – ErikEJ

+0

코드를 모두 수행하지 않고도이를 수행 할 수있는 동기화 프레임 워크에 뭔가가 있습니까? 다른 사람이없는 경우를 대비하여 귀하의 아이디어를 유지하고 있습니다. – You

+0

동기화 프레임 워크가 변경 사항을 추적합니다 (예). 그러나 시간이 지남에 따라 데이터 변경 사항이 기록되지 않습니다. – ErikEJ

답변

1

클라이언트의 데이터 액세스 계층에 감사 테이블과 감사 및 로그 작업을 추가하고이 테이블을 동기화 할 수 있습니다.

관련 문제